I tested VPLS a few months back and I'm pretty sure I have some configs...

WARNING! - I recall something very bad happened in my network during this
testing evolution....when configuring the routing-instance in Junos for the
vpls piece, I discovered that when I set the routing-instance (name)
instance-type to l2vpn (emphasis on * l2vpn *) that I had bad things happen
to about 25 of my me3600's !!  my me3600's running l2vpn address family and
also a certain version of IOS 15.something lost bgp neighboring to my RR's.
BUT once I changed the juniper instance-type to vpls, all was better. 

I understand the following terminology....

RFC4761 - VPLS with BGP Auto Discovery and BGP Signaling of full mesh
pw's/lsp's

RFC4762 - VPLS with BGP Auto Discovery and LDP Signaling of full mesh
pw's/lsp's

I'm pretty sure I have Junos config for ACX5048 and MX104

I m pretty sure I have Cisco config for ASR9k 5.1.3 and ME3600 15.4.x

I interoperated ACX, MX, 9K, Me3600, and I think I actually had Cisco ASR903
and ASR920 working with all this too....simultaneously and I recall all
worked together.

Hi all
Am trying to configure MPLS L2VPN between Cisco and Juniper I know in Cisco
VPLS and xconnect In juniper l2vpn and l2circuit (Kompella and Martini
respectively) What are the compatible methods to follow in this case?
